End-date for six Mississippi Lottery scratch-off games

All good things have to come to an end and that is the case for six scratch-off games in Mississippi.

The Mississippi Lottery Corporation recently announced the official end-date and the 2nd Chance promotional drawing date for six of the state’s scratch-off games.

Last day to purchase

In a press release from the Mississippi Lottery, they announced the last day to purchase tickets from six of the state’s scratch-off games would be Friday, March 29, 2024. The games coming to an end are:

  • Game #72 – $5 Power 5X with a top prize of $100,000
  • Game #90 – $5 Sizzling Hot 7’s with a top prize of $100,000
  • Game #105 – $2 $20,000 Multiplier Mania with a top prize of $20,000
  • Game #106 – $5 $100,000 Multiplier Mania with a top prize of $100,000
  • Game #107 – $10 $200,000 Multiplier Mania with a top prize of $200,000
  • Game #114 – $2 9’s in a Line with a top prize of $20,000

For those players who are lucky enough to purchase a winning ticket, you have until Thursday, June 27, 2024, to redeem your prizes for these games.

2nd Chance promotional drawing details

For the 2nd Chance promotional drawings, the Mississippi Lottery is giving away more than $500,000 in prizes.

If you want to take part in the 2nd Chance promotional drawing for these six games that are ending, you will have until Thursday, June 27, 2024, to enter your non-winning tickets to qualify. The actual drawing will take place on Tuesday, July 2, 2024.

For further details after the drawing has taken place, players can check out the Mississippi Lottery Corporation’s 2nd Chance website. If you happen to be one of the lucky winners in that drawing, the lottery offices will contact you via certified letter.

How to enter 2nd Chance promotional drawings

To enter these 2nd Chance promotional drawings, players must first register an online account at the Mississippi Lottery website. Once registered, players can enter their eligible non-winning scratch-off tickets into the 2nd Chance promotional drawings and get a chance to win the last top prize in that game.

To find out what games are eligible for the 2nd Chance promotional drawings, just log into your account and you can view which scratch-off games are eligible. To enter a drawing, players can enter the codes of their non-winning scratch-off ticket identified on the entry page. Samples of the required ticket information will appear on the “Enter Tickets” screen.

Players cannot mail in their non-winning tickets to be entered. Everything must be completed on the 2nd Chance promotional drawing website portal and the lottery cannot enter on a player’s behalf.
